Key ceremony checklist, item 7 (Gatewright canary gating): Confirm the canary gate policy bundle is signed before plugin authors can publish. External plugins are held at 5% traffic until error rates stay under threshold for two hours; the gate will not advance without the signed bundle. Signing happens on the offline laptop in the ceremony room. To unlock the signing keystore, the officiant enters the recovery passphrase that follows.

strongbox words: oliael-gilax-lamael

Hi team,

Before I hand off the 3.2 release, please note the humidity sensor drift reported on Verdana controllers in the Elmbrook trial site. Drift exceeds 4% after roughly ten days of continuous operation; firmware 3.2.1 adds an automatic recalibration cycle every 72 hours. Support should advise growers to install 3.2.1 and trigger a manual recalibration once. The hotfix bundle must be verified before distribution, so I'm including the signing key used for the 3.2.1 packages below.

release key, fahof-yagap: bky3_m5d

**TICKET DG-448: History vault locked — undo/redo state inaccessible**

Welcome aboard. In Sketchloom, our diagram editor, undo/redo history is persisted in an encrypted local vault so sessions survive crashes. After yesterday's update, the vault on the shared QA machine locked itself, and contractors can't test the redo-stack fix. Please unlock it before running the regression suite; the steps are documented in the runbook, and the recovery passphrase is:

unlock words, yagug-yawip: oliix-fenael

# Flaglight Rollouts — Approvals

Quick version for on-call: any rollout touching more than 5% of traffic needs an approval in Flaglight before the ramp continues. Kill switches don't need approval — just flip them and note it in the incident channel. Scheduled ramps pause automatically if error budget burns hot. If you're stuck at 2 a.m. with a pending approval, there's one person authorized to override, and that's the approver below.

account owner for tagep-bafof: Norael Gilax Juleth